12D Array Creation and Display in Java, Exercises of Computer science

This java program demonstrates the creation and display of a 12-dimensional array using nested for loops. The array is initialized with values starting from 1 and incrementing by 1 for each element. The program then prints out the values of the 12d array.

Typology: Exercises

2023/2024

Uploaded on 01/17/2024

extra-shii
extra-shii 🇵🇭

1 document

1 / 3

Toggle sidebar

This page cannot be seen from the preview

Don't miss anything!

bg1
public class Array_12D{
public static void main (String[] args){
//INITIALIZING SIZE OF 12D ARRAYS
int [] [] [] [] [] [] [] [] [] [] [] [] arr = new int[2] [3] [2] [2] [3] [2] [4] [4] [3] [2] [4] [4];
int count = 0;
//ASSIGNING VALUES TO 12D ARRAYS
for(int i=0; i < arr.length; i++){
for(int j=0; j< arr[i].length; j++){
for(int k=0; k< arr[i][j].length; k++){
for(int l=0; l< arr[i][j][k].length; l++){
for(int m=0; m< arr[i][j][k][l].length; m++){
for(int n=0; n< arr[i][j][k][l][m].length; n++){
for(int o=0; o< arr[i][j][k][l][m][n].length; o++){
for(int p=0; p<arr[i][j][k][l][m][n][o].length; p++){
for(int q=0; q< arr[i][j][k][l][m][n][o][p].length; q++){
for(int r=0; r< arr[i][j][k][l][m][n][o][p][q].length; r++){
for(int s=0; s< arr[i][j][k][l][m][n][o][p][q][r].length; s++){
for(int t=0; t<arr[i][j][k][l][m][n][o][p][q][r][s].length; t++){
arr[i][j][k][l][m][n][o][p][q][r][s][t] = 1 + count;
count++;
}
}
}
}
}
}
}
}
}
}
}
pf3

Partial preview of the text

Download 12D Array Creation and Display in Java and more Exercises Computer science in PDF only on Docsity!

public class Array_12D{ public static void main (String[] args){ //INITIALIZING SIZE OF 12D ARRAYS int [] [] [] [] [] [] [] [] [] [] [] [] arr = new int[2] [3] [2] [2] [3] [2] [4] [4] [3] [2] [4] [4]; int count = 0; //ASSIGNING VALUES TO 12D ARRAYS for(int i=0; i < arr.length; i++){ for(int j=0; j< arr[i].length; j++){ for(int k=0; k< arr[i][j].length; k++){ for(int l=0; l< arr[i][j][k].length; l++){ for(int m=0; m< arr[i][j][k][l].length; m++){ for(int n=0; n< arr[i][j][k][l][m].length; n++){ for(int o=0; o< arr[i][j][k][l][m][n].length; o++){ for(int p=0; p<arr[i][j][k][l][m][n][o].length; p++){ for(int q=0; q< arr[i][j][k][l][m][n][o][p].length; q++){ for(int r=0; r< arr[i][j][k][l][m][n][o][p][q].length; r++){ for(int s=0; s< arr[i][j][k][l][m][n][o][p][q][r].length; s++){ for(int t=0; t<arr[i][j][k][l][m][n][o][p][q][r][s].length; t++){ arr[i][j][k][l][m][n][o][p][q][r][s][t] = 1 + count; count++; } } } } } } } } } } }

}//for Loop i System.out.println("THE VALUES OF 12 DIMENSIONAL ARRAY: \n"); //DISPLAYING OF VALUES OF 12D ARRAYS for(int i=0; i < arr.length; i++){ for(int j=0; j< arr[i].length; j++){ for(int k=0; k< arr[i][j].length; k++){ for(int l=0; l< arr[i][j][k].length; l++){ for(int m=0; m< arr[i][j][k][l].length; m++){ for(int n=0; n< arr[i][j][k][l][m].length; n++){ for(int o=0; o< arr[i][j][k][l][m][n].length; o++){ for(int p=0; p<arr[i][j][k][l][m][n][o].length; p++){ for(int q=0; q< arr[i][j][k][l][m][n][o][p].length; q++){ for(int r=0; r< arr[i][j][k][l][m][n][o][p][q].length; r++){ for(int s=0; s< arr[i][j][k][l][m][n][o][p][q][r].length; s++){ for(int t=0; t<arr[i][j][k][l][m][n][o][p][q][r][s].length; t++){ System.out.println("arr["+ (i+1) + "][" + (j+1) + "][" + (k+1) + "][" + (l+1) + "][" + (m+1) + "][" + (n+1) + "][" + (o+1) + "][" + (p+1) + "][" + (q+1) + "][" + (r+1) + "][" + (s+1) + "][" + (t+1) + "] : " + arr[i][j][k][l][m][n][o][p][q][r][s][t]); } } } } } } } } } } } }//for Loop i }//end Main